How do you choose the ideal vacation destination?
Selecting the ideal vacation destination involves careful consideration of several factors to match your travel preferences and available resources. Begin by thoroughly researching various locations that genuinely align with your interests, whether you seek relaxing beaches, thrilling adventure, or rich cultural immersion. Evaluate the financial implications of each potential spot, ensuring the overall cost fits comfortably within your allocated budget. Additionally, assess the required travel time and the general accessibility of the location, as these aspects significantly impact the convenience and enjoyment of your entire trip. Making an informed choice early sets the foundation for a successful getaway.
- Location Research: Investigate potential places, considering climate, local culture, attractions, and safety.
- Budget Considerations: Determine financial feasibility, including costs for travel, lodging, food, and activities.
- Interests & Activities: Align destination choice with desired experiences like hiking, historical sites, or culinary tours.
- Travel Time & Accessibility: Evaluate journey duration, flight availability, and ease of reaching the location.
What are the best ways to secure suitable accommodation for your trip?
Securing suitable accommodation is a critical step in vacation planning, directly impacting your comfort, convenience, and overall travel experience. Start by researching various lodging options, including traditional hotels, all-inclusive resorts, and private vacation rentals like Airbnb, to find what best fits your style, group size, and budget. Compare amenities, specific locations, and recent guest reviews to make a well-informed decision. Once you have chosen, promptly proceed with booking and reservations to guarantee availability, especially crucial during peak travel seasons or for popular destinations. Always confirm the specific amenities and personal preferences you require, such as Wi-Fi, parking, or pet-friendly policies, before finalizing your stay.
- Hotel/Resort Research: Explore diverse hotel and resort options, comparing prices, services, and guest ratings.
- Airbnb/Vacation Rental: Consider private rentals for unique experiences, more space, or extended stays.
- Booking & Reservations: Confirm your chosen lodging well in advance to secure your spot and preferred dates.
- Amenities & Preferences: Verify specific features like pools, kitchens, accessibility, or family-friendly options.
How do you plan and arrange all necessary transportation for your vacation?
Planning transportation is absolutely essential for a seamless vacation, ensuring you can efficiently travel both to and within your chosen destination without unnecessary stress. Begin by booking major travel components such as flights or train tickets as early as possible to secure better rates, preferred seating, and optimal schedules. If exploring locally, decide whether a rental car is necessary for maximum flexibility and convenience, or if local public transportation, ride-sharing, or taxis will sufficiently meet your needs. Do not overlook airport transfers; pre-arranging these can save valuable time and significantly reduce stress upon arrival and departure. A well-thought-out transportation plan minimizes logistical hurdles and maximizes your precious travel time.
- Flights/Train Tickets: Book primary travel arrangements early for optimal pricing, availability, and preferred times.
- Rental Car: Evaluate the need for a personal vehicle for local exploration, freedom, and convenience.
- Local Transportation: Research public transport options like buses, subways, or ride-sharing services for efficiency.
- Airport Transfers: Arrange transport from the airport to your accommodation and vice versa for smooth transitions.

What are the key steps to effectively manage your vacation budget and finances?
Effectively managing your vacation budget and finances is paramount to enjoying your trip without any financial stress or unexpected surprises. Start by meticulously estimating all total costs, including travel, accommodation, food, activities, shopping, and miscellaneous expenses, to establish a realistic and comprehensive budget. Throughout your trip, diligently track every expense to ensure you stay well within your financial limits and identify any areas where adjustments might be needed. Furthermore, plan your payment methods in advance, considering the best use of credit cards, debit cards, and local currency, to ensure smooth transactions and avoid unexpected fees or currency exchange issues. Proactive financial planning prevents overspending and significantly enhances your overall travel experience.
- Estimate Total Costs: Calculate all anticipated expenses before and during your trip, including a contingency fund.
- Track Expenses: Monitor spending in real-time using apps or a notebook to stay within your allocated budget.
- Payment Methods: Plan how you will pay for things, including cash, credit cards, or travel money cards.
